您现在的位置是: 首页 > 营销

营销

VPS搭建指南,轻松实现多个网站托管,一站式VPS托管攻略,轻松搭建多站网站环境,一站式VPS托管攻略,轻松搭建多站网站环境

2025-05-02 营销 加入收藏
本指南详细介绍如何使用VPS轻松实现多个网站托管,通过选择合适的VPS主机、配置操作系统、安装Web服务器和数据库,您将学会搭建稳定可靠的网站托管环境,步骤详尽,适合初学者快速上手。...
本指南将深入解析如何利用VPS高效实现多站网站托管,从挑选合适的VPS主机,到操作系统配置、Web服务器的安装与数据库的部署,您将学习到构建一个稳定可靠的多站托管环境的详尽步骤,特别适合初学者快速掌握技能。

随着互联网技术的迅猛进步,个人与企业在 *** 空间中占据了一席之地,在这样的背景下,VPS(虚拟专用服务器)凭借其卓越的稳定性和强大的扩展性,已成为网站托管的首选方案,本文将详细阐述如何在VPS上搭建多个网站,帮助您轻松实现多站管理,提高网站运营效率。

VPS选择的关键因素

在挑选VPS时,以下要素尤为关键:

  1. 硬件配置:对于需要托管多个网站的VPS,推荐选择核心数较多、内存充足的配置,以确保网站运行稳定流畅。
  2. 操作系统:VPS的操作系统主要分为Linux和Windows两大类,Linux系统以其稳定性和安全性著称,资源占用低,适合多站部署;而Windows系统则更适合需要特定软件或服务的网站。
  3. 带宽与IP:带宽决定网站访问速度,IP地址则影响SEO排名,建议选择带宽充足、IP地址独立的VPS。

VPS搭建的详细步骤

以下是VPS搭建的详细步骤:
  1. 购买VPS:在云服务提供商或主机商处购买符合需求的VPS。
  2. 配置VPS:登录VPS后,根据操作系统选择合适的配置工具,Linux系统可使用CentOS、Ubuntu等。
  3. 安装Web服务器:Web服务器是网站运行的基础,常见的Web服务器有Apache、Nginx等,以下以Nginx为例,介绍安装过程。
        <ul>
            <li>安装Nginx:在终端输入以下命令安装Nginx。</li>
            <pre class="bd1b32ed6d27c5d4 brush:bash;toolbar:false">sudo apt-get update

    sudo apt-get install nginx

  4. 检查Nginx状态:输入以下命令检查Nginx是否正常运行。
  5. sudo systemctl status nginx
  6. 配置域名解析:在域名解析服务商处将域名解析到VPS的公网IP地址。
  7. 安装数据库:数据库通常存储网站内容,常见的数据库有MySQL、MariaDB等,以下以MySQL为例,介绍安装过程。
        <ul>
            <li>安装MySQL:在终端输入以下命令安装MySQL。</li>
            <pre class="6d27c5d4bf4fa5e7 brush:bash;toolbar:false">sudo apt-get install mysql-server</pre>
            <li>配置MySQL:输入以下命令配置MySQL。</li>
            <pre class="c5d4bf4fa5e7901a brush:bash;toolbar:false">sudo mysql_secure_installation</pre>
        </ul>
    </li>
    <li><strong>安装网站内容</strong>:将网站源代码上传到VPS,可通过FTP、SFTP或SCP等方式进行上传。</li>
    <li><strong>配置虚拟主机</strong>:在Nginx或Apache中配置虚拟主机,实现多个网站共存。
        <ul>
            <li>Nginx配置虚拟主机:在Nginx的配置文件中添加以下内容。</li>
            <pre class="bf4fa5e7901ae7de brush:nginx;toolbar:false">server {
    listen 80;
    server_name yourdomain.com;
    root /var/www/yourdomain.com;
    index index.html index.htm;
    location / {
        try_files $uri $uri/ =404;
    }

  8. Apache配置虚拟主机:在Apache的配置文件中添加以下内容。
  9. <VirtualHost *:80>
        ServerAdmin admin@yourdomain.com
        ServerName yourdomain.com
        ServerAlias www.yourdomain.com
        DocumentRoot /var/www/yourdomain.com
        ErrorLog ${APACHE_LOG_DIR}/error.log
        CustomLog ${APACHE_LOG_DIR}/access.log combined
    </VirtualHost>
  10. 重启Web服务器:重启Nginx或Apache,使配置生效。
        <pre class="901ae7dee4c42ad5 brush:bash;toolbar:false">sudo systemctl restart nginx</pre>
        或
        <pre class="bab570c34fd46387 brush:bash;toolbar:false">sudo systemctl restart apache2</pre>
    </li>

多站管理策略

  1. 网站备份:定期备份网站数据,以防数据丢失。
  2. 网站更新:及时更新网站内容,提升用户体验。
  3. 安全防护:定期检查网站安全,防范黑客攻击。
  4. 负载均衡:如网站访问量较大,可考虑使用负载均衡技术,提高网站稳定性。

通过以上步骤,您可以在VPS上轻松搭建多个网站,掌握VPS搭建技巧,有助于提升网站性能和安全性,实现多站管理,祝您网站运营顺利!

取消
微信二维码
微信二维码
支付宝二维码
最新推荐